WebJul 18, 2024 · Private student loans: To garnish your wages, private lenders have to sue you and obtain a court judgment. If the wage garnishment is approved, you could have up to 25% of your pay withheld. Lenders might also get a court judgment to seize your assets or place liens on your property. Federal student loans: The government can withhold up … WebDec 14, 2024 · It can use its administrative wage garnishment powers to withhold up to 25% of your paycheck to repay defaulted federal student loan debt. Private lenders like Navient, Sallie Mae, and SoFi don’t have those same powers. However, Navient … phis1525WebFeb 25, 2024 · Navient typically doesn’t sue immediately for defaulted loans. It costs them money to hire a law firm. As a result, Navient usually waits until after debt collection agencies prove ineffective at collecting money from you before they send your loans to a law firm to file a student loan lawsuit against you.
